- Contents
- Time line -- 1. Introduction -- 2. Historical background / Lynn C. Kronzek, Roberta S. Greenwood -- 3. The archaeology of Chinatown -- 4. Ceramics -- 5. The individual / with a contribution by Margie Akin -- 6. Health and hygiene -- 7. The household -- 8. Subsistence / with a contribution by Mark A. Roeder -- 9. Conclusions -- Appendix A. Inscribed and decorated objects / Lothar von Falkenhausen, Roberta S. Greenwood -- Appendix B. Marks on ceramics -- Appendix C. Marks on glass -- Appendix D. Notes on the calligraphy displayed in a physician's office / Lothar von Falkenhausen, Ronald C. Egan.
